Title: Need rear suspension advice for 2004 S4R
Post by: 118811 on August 26, 2013, 10:57:40 AM
My buddy has a 04 S4R and needs to service his rear shock...or he is contemplating getting
A new setup altogether .
What would you guys suggest?

Thanks
Title: Re: Need rear suspension advice for 2004 S4R
Post by: Speeddog on August 26, 2013, 11:46:59 AM
Ohlins is the usual.

Penske is good as well.

A bit less money to get the OEM unit serviced, would be a good time to put a proper spring on.

Go with the Penske.  I ordered mine (I have an '04 S4R as well) from Cogent Dynamics.  Great people/service.  I sent my fork tubes to them as well and had Penske guts put in.

Ohlins is nice, but pricey and could be a bit more stiff than what he's looking for.  The Penske is a great shock for the street and track.

I'm very happy with my decision.
